C2N Begins New Year with CAP Accreditation Award, the Highest Standard in Laboratory Practices

ST. LOUIS--(BUSINESS WIRE)--C2N Diagnostics continues to build on its mission to provide exceptional laboratory services and products in the field of brain health. Its latest success is the news that the Accreditation Committee of the College of American Pathologists (CAP) has awarded accreditation to C2N’s lab based on results of a recent on-site inspection.

The accreditation for C2N’s state-of-the-art lab in the Cortex Innovation Community at 4340 Duncan Ave. in St. Louis is in addition to its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ments (CLIA) certification. CLIA regulates laboratory testing and requires clinical laboratories to be certified by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services before they can accept human samples for diagnostic testing.

CAP informed the facility's director, John H. Contois, Ph.D., DABCC, of this national recognition and congratulated the company for the excellence of the services being provided.

The U.S. federal government recognizes the CAP Laboratory Accreditation Program, begun in the early 1960s, as being equal to or more stringent than the government's own inspection program.

During the CAP accreditation process, designed to ensure the highest standard of care for all laboratory patients, inspectors examine the laboratory's records and quality control of procedures for the preceding two years. CAP inspectors also examine laboratory staff qualifications, equipment, facilities, safety program and record, and overall management.

The PrecivityAD™ blood test identifies whether a patient is likely to have amyloid plaques in the brain. The test relies on precise and robust quantitation of the Amyloid Beta 42/40 ratio (Aβ 42/40) and determines the presence of detection of apolipoprotein (ApoE)-specific peptides in blood samples, using C2N’s proprietary mass spectrometry platform.

The PrecivityAD™ test is intended for use in individuals experiencing memory and thinking issues. The test is only available through an order by a health care provider.
